Coordinated Efforts Lead to Miraculous Evacuation from Uttarkashi Tunnel Tragedy

In a remarkable display of teamwork, 41 workers were successfully evacuated from the collapsed Silkyara tunnel in Uttarkashi. Rat-hole mining, though illegal, aided in the rescue after machinery failure. Prime Minister Modi praised the efforts, emphasizing the collaborative rescue operation involving various agencies.

Coordinated Efforts Lead to Miraculous Evacuation from Uttarkashi Tunnel Tragedy Image Source -www.ndtv.com

In a miraculous operation in Uttarkashi, 41 workers trapped in the collapsed Silkyara tunnel were safely evacuated, marking a monumental achievement for India. Lieutenant General (Retired) Syed Ata Hasnain, a key official involved, acknowledged the illegal use of rat-hole mining to excavate the remaining portion, necessitated by the breakdown of machinery.

During a media briefing, Hasnain addressed concerns about the legality of the mining technique, highlighting the expertise of the miners involved despite its unlawful nature.

Prime Minister Modi lauded the exemplary teamwork and humanity displayed during the rescue mission. He praised the workers' courage and patience and acknowledged the collaborative efforts of various organizations, including the National Disaster Management Authority (NDMA) and the Indo-Tibetan Border Police (ITBP).

CM Pushkar Singh Dhami expressed gratitude for PM Modi's constant support, emphasizing the continuous communication and instructions for medical check-ups and arrangements to safely transport the workers home.

The collapsed tunnel, a result of a landslide on Diwali morning, saw multiple agencies mobilize for the rescue. Oxygen, electricity, and provisions were supplied to the trapped workers through air-compressed pipes.

This incident showcases both the resilience of the human spirit and the effectiveness of coordinated efforts in mitigating disasters. The successful evacuation stands as a testament to the collective dedication of multiple organizations, bringing hope and relief to those affected.
